Meaning
Agricultural disc mowers represent a category of farming equipment designed for the cutting and conditioning of various crops, including grass, hay, and forage. These mowers feature rotating disc blades that slice through vegetation with precision, facilitating rapid and effective harvesting operations. Agricultural disc mowers play a crucial role in modern farming practices, enabling farmers to efficiently manage their crops and maximize yields.

Key Industry Developments
- Remote Monitoring Solutions: Manufacturers are developing remote monitoring and telematics solutions for disc mowers, allowing farmers to remotely track equipment performance, monitor maintenance needs, and optimize operational efficiency.
- Hydraulic Drive Systems: Hydraulic drive systems are gaining popularity in disc mower designs, offering improved power transmission, enhanced efficiency, and reduced maintenance requirements compared to traditional mechanical drive systems.
- Modular Design Concepts: Modular design concepts are being adopted in disc mower manufacturing, enabling easy customization, component replacement, and future upgrades to meet evolving customer needs and preferences.
- Digitalization and Connectivity: Digitalization and connectivity trends are driving innovation in disc mower technology, with features such as wireless data transfer, cloud-based analytics, and integration with farm management software enhancing operational efficiency and decision-making capabilities.
